Just in case you are not sure, if someone else is using your account and might be logging in time to time or logged in at some other computer or device. In gmail you can sign out other users signed into your account at any time and also get to know who else has been logged into your account.
Follow the procedure to know more, how can you track and find some one using your account.
Log in to your gmail account, once you are logged in scroll down to the bottom of the page and click details link as shown in the image below.
Once you click the details link, a small browser window will open up, which will show you all the IP addresses with which you were logged into you gmail account previously, if you see some red label entry like one shown in the image below, log out all other sessions other then yours which means that all others sessions will be logged out expect yours and then immediately change your gmail account.
Just in case, if you find some suspicious IP address, we suggest you to change your password and track the location of that IP address or use this online tool for the same.
